Yoma Smith
Head of Marketing at Great Western Credit Union
Professional Background
Yoma Smith is a distinguished marketing professional with a wealth of experience in diverse sectors, particularly in financial services and education. With a career spanning over two decades, Yoma has consistently demonstrated her leadership skills and expertise in marketing strategies, brand development, and stakeholder engagement. Presently, she holds the position of Head of Marketing at Great Western Credit Union, where she spearheads innovative marketing initiatives that enhance member engagement and drive organizational growth.
In her previous roles, Yoma made significant contributions as Co-Director at Black Women Let Loose Theatre Company, where she facilitated community engagement through arts and culture. Her strategic insight as Director at Amino Consulting Limited allowed her to advise on communications strategy and execution for a variety of clientele, showcasing her ability to adapt her skills across disciplines.
Education and Achievements
Yoma's educational credentials serve as a strong foundation for her professional accomplishments. She studied various subjects, focusing primarily on business administration, public relations, and personal coaching. With a BA in Education, Religious Studies, and Education from Delta State University in Nigeria, Yoma has cultivated a robust understanding of educational frameworks, which she has effectively applied in her marketing endeavors.
Additionally, Yoma has completed a Diploma in Public Relations at the London School of PR and holds Certificates in Equality and Diversity from South Downs College, as well as Personal Coaching from The Coaching Academy. Notable Achievements
Yoma's career milestones reflect her dedication to professional excellence and her commitment to community engagement. As Head of Stakeholders and Marketing at Bristol 2015 Ltd, she played a pivotal role in marketing the city's events, emphasizing the importance of stakeholder collaboration. During her tenure at Whitechurch Securities and Whitechurch Financial Consultants as Marketing Manager, she developed key marketing strategies that greatly improved the company’s outreach and brand visibility.
Her experience extends to various prestigious organizations where she held senior marketing roles, such as Regional Marketing & Business Development at Rathbone Brothers Plc and Corporate Partnerships at Yardstick Festival. In these positions, Yoma was instrumental in crafting targeted marketing campaigns that fostered partnerships and drove revenue growth.
Yoma's proactive approach and strategic outlook have also led her to work with the Bristol Green Party, where her communication skills helped strengthen the party's outreach efforts and community presence. Furthermore, she served as Marketing Manager at Friends Life group, a role through which she honed her skills in stakeholder management and cross-channel marketing.
Her earlier career roles, including marketing communications positions at Lloyds TSB Corporate Banking and City of Bristol College, laid the groundwork for her profound understanding of the marketing landscape in both corporate and educational contexts.
